Fatena Q. Williams CRDE, CHA

Vice President Hotel & Spa Operations at Crystal Springs Resort

Fatena Q. Williams CRDE, CHA has a diverse work experience in hospitality and business development. Fatena Q. is currently the Vice President of Hotel & Spa Operations at Crystal Springs Resort since September 2021. Prior to that, they worked at Caesars Entertainment Corporation as the Hotel Manager at Nobu Hotel from February 2020 to June 2021. From January 2018 to March 2020, they served as a Business Development Executive at the Queens Chamber of Commerce.

Fatena's involvement in the hospitality industry extends to their role as the Director on the Board of Directors at the New York State Hospitality & Tourism Association (NYSHTA) from January 2012 to March 2020. Their responsibilities included representing the State in national Travel and Tourism legislative affairs, supporting the association in board meetings, seminars, and legislative activities, as well as serving as a member of the nominating committee and the Education and Events Planning Committee.

Fatena Q. has also held positions at The Knickerbocker Hotel as Director of FO Operations from August 2018 to February 2020, Luxe life hotel as Managing Director from August 2015 to November 2017, New York Institute of Technology as an Adjunct Professor from September 2015 to January 2020, and Bloomingdale's as the Visitor Services Director from July 2015 to January 2017.

Earlier in their career, Fatena worked at the Crowne Plaza Times Square Manhattan as the Director of Front Office Operations from October 2013 to July 2015, and at Radisson Martinqiue On Broadway as the Director of Rooms Division from April 2006 to September 2013.

Overall, Fatena Q. Williams CRDE, CHA has demonstrated expertise in hotel operations, business development, and legislative affairs within the hospitality industry.
